What Awaits NextEra Energy Partners (NEP) in Q2 Earnings?
Read MoreHide Full Article
NextEra Energy Partners, LP (NEP - Free Report) is scheduled to release second-quarter 2021 earnings on Jul 23, before market open. The partnership delivered an earnings surprise of 582.1% in the last reported quarter.
Let’s focus on the factors that might have impacted the firm’s earnings in the June quarter.
Factors to Consider
NextEra Energy Partners’ efforts to execute long-term strategic objectives and focus on the United States are expected to have boosted its second-quarter performance. The firm is likely to have gained from contribution from the assets acquired in 2020.
The company is expected to have continuously enjoyed the benefits of lower financing cost in second quarter due to conversion of debts to equity in 2020. The firm is also expected to have benefited from the high-quality clean energy portfolio developed through organic initiatives and acquisitions.
Expectation
The Zacks Consensus Estimate for second-quarter earnings and revenues is pegged at 67 cents per unit and $328.01 million, respectively. The projected revenues indicate a rise of 29.7%, while earnings per suggest a decline of 2.9% from the year-ago reported number.
